Magnons in Metallic Altermagnetic KV2Se2O
Daniel Lourenço R. Santos, António T. Costa
Abstract
We investigate the spin excitation in altermagnetic vanadium oxyselenides, focusing on the metallic quasi-two-dimensional compound KV2Se2O. Using a fermionic Hamiltonian derived from ab initio calculations, we compute the transverse spin susceptibilities within the random phase approximation and extract the magnon dispersion relation. We show that the altermagnetic symmetry leads to characteristic degeneracies and directional splittings in both the electronic bands and the magnon spectra along high-symmetry paths of the Brillouin zone. The metallic KV2Se2O exhibits finite magnon linewidths arising from the coupling to the particle-hole continuum. Furthermore, by fixing the magnitude of the wave vector and varying its in-plane direction, we uncover a pronounced angular dependence of the magnon energies and lifetimes, with complementary damping behavior between the two magnon branches. Upon including spin-orbit coupling, the system exhibits an out-of-plane easy c-axis anisotropy, which opens a magnon gap of approximately 6 meV at the Γ-point, possibly rendering the magnetic order stable at room temperature. Our results demonstrate that altermagnetism controls not only the dispersion but also the anisotropic decay of spin excitations, highlighting altermagnetic metals as promising platforms for directionally selective magnon transport.
